WIC and MHSI Network celebrates National Breastfeeding Awareness Month

  • fave
  • like
  • share

WI Women, Infants and Children (WIC) Nutrition Program says: #LetsLatch August has been designated as Breastfeeding Awareness Month. The national breastfeeding campaign, “WIC Breastfeeding Support: Learn Together, Grow Together' centers around a mother’s journey while considering and initiating providing breastmilk for her baby.
